The hobby of being creative; seriously serious, or genuinely fun and relaxing. Maybe a hobby isn’t a hobby when you compete with others. Prideful joy is healthy, especially if you have been canning jams and jellies for years, with little or no recognition, other than the joy it brought to your families tastebuds. Then you awarded first prize, a blue-ribbon at the county fair. Your hobby of making preserves, and to the best of your ability; is the reward. A beautiful deserving merit, from family, friends and if you’re lucky a blue ribbon confirming excellence.

A sincere hobby gives something special, and it keenly promotes self worth. Is it your hobby to paint, write, woodworking, singing, crossword puzzles, crafting or is it quilting? As I mention quilts with much admiration. I can’t help but think of an art installation I saw at the Crocker Art Museum in Sacramento. This particular show featured numerous quilts, some were made many years ago, and some are more contemporary. As myself and others viewed these beautiful artistic creations, they became spellbinding. Their colorful compositions and the texturalness of the fabrics and their overall ability to communicate handmade creativity, were truly hypnotizing. When you think of art and what creatively goes into a painting, it’s hard to imagine what goes on, and into the making a beautiful quilt.
